[QUOTE="bill6319, post: 3077484, member: 9072"] The reason this is a story is because of the current state of college soccer in the US, each year there are less and less 4 year players who get professional contracts. In baseball, basketball, football and sometimes hockey the most common path to going professional is through college. Soccer is completely different, clubs want players in the pro system at a young age to develop. College soccer is not the path to be a pro anymore in the US. For young players taking 40k or 50k a year instead of a partial scholarship to play college soccer in 2018 gives you a much higher chance at having a pro career [/QUOTE]
